DESIGN TECHNOLOGY TECHNICIAN
(Fixed Term Maternity Cover)
Hours of Work: 8.30am – 4.30pm (4pm on Fridays)
37 hours per week
41 weeks per year (38 term time weeks, 5 training days and 2 further weeks)
Tove Learning Trust Band F £25,183 - £25,584 per annum
Actual annual starting salary: £22,771 per annum
Required for June 2025, an experienced Design Technology Technician to provide high-quality support to staff and students within our Creative Technologies faculty. The postholder will undertake a range of duties, to include preparing equipment and materials, maintaining all equipment in safe order, and aiding with machining of wood, and plastics as required etc and to support the school in their Health & Safety compliance.
Applicants must be hard working, willing to be flexible and able to offer a wide range of practical skills. You must be self-motivated, totally trustworthy and reliable, able to take the initiative and to work as part of a team.
